Traveling this trip is myself (49), Cousin (47), mother (ageless) and aunt (she’d kill me).

Pre Cruise: I arrived from Chicago the afternoon of the 18th and my cousin arrived that evening. We stayed at the Hampton Inn near the airport and the hotel was nice. Except for the fact that the air conditioning in the room didn’t work and the smoke detector was hanging on the wall by one thin wire. When we called the desk to complain about the air they sent a delightful little man up to fix it who spoke not one word of English. He did get the fan to work but the air never came on. It was a sleepless night for us both.

Embarkation: We met the moms at their hotel the next morning (my mother had given me her car the night before). The moms took the car to be parked near the port and my cousin and I took a shuttle. We arrived at the port around 10:40. The doors weren’t open yet and a line was beginning to form. The moms arrived around 11:00, right around the time they opened the doors. We quickly made our way through security and then check in. We were onboard by 11:30.

Cabin Review

Interior

Cabin IB

Inside cabin – R214. It’s one of the sideways cabins and had more storage space than any other cabin type I’ve had before, including a suite on NCL. By far one of my favorite cabins and I wouldn’t hesitate to book the same on again!
